Abstract

This overview (devoted to the 100th Anniversary of the foundation of the Faculty of Science of the Charles University in Prague) is focused on the results of the UNESCO Laboratory of Environmental Electrochemistry in the field of the development of new electrode materials for both cathodic and anodic processes and their electroanalytical applications, of new flow-through electrochemical detectors for HPLC, FIA and BIA (batch injection analysis), and of DNA sensors and biosensors and their electroanalytical applications.
